What is a DPF and Why Does It Matter?
The Diesel Particulate Filter (DPF) is a critical component in your vehicle’s exhaust system. Its job is to capture and remove harmful soot from the engine’s emissions. Over time, this soot builds up. Under normal highway driving, the DPF gets hot enough to burn away the soot in a process called “regeneration.”
However, if you mainly do short, stop-start city driving, the DPF may not get hot enough to clean itself, leading to a blockage that requires professional attention.
Common DPF Problems to Watch For
A clogged DPF can cause a range of issues, from annoying to severe. The most common problems we see are:
- Blocked DPF: Soot accumulation triggers dashboard warnings and reduces engine power.
- Regeneration Failure: The DPF’s self-cleaning process fails due to short trips or sensor faults.
- Sensor Malfunctions: Faulty pressure or temperature sensors can send incorrect error messages.
- Excessive Fuel Consumption: A blocked filter forces your engine to work harder, burning more fuel.
- Limp Mode Activation: As a protective measure, your vehicle may enter “limp mode,” severely limiting engine power and speed.
